The growing juice chain Clean Juice will soon be opening a new Orlando store, according to a recent filing with the State of Florida. The restaurant will be located at 1725 South Orange Avenue, within Suite 110, near eateries such as Gou-oui Cookies and Subway.

“My husband and I were customers of the Winter Park location and were looking for something where we could involve our kids as they got older along with a project that could benefit our community,” explains franchisee Laura Boveri, articulating why she decided to begin franchising with Clean Juice.

When asked what offerings best represent the brand, Boveri says “Definitely the juices are most representative of the brand. My favorite is our pink one — it’s a cold-pressed juice with agave and dragonfruit puree, with a lot of antioxidants in it. It tastes just like pink lemonade.” 

Apart from juices, the brand also offers sandwiches, salads, wraps, and smoothies. For those interested in serving healthy offerings at events, the brand also offers catering services. 

If the pre-opening processes continue smoothly for Boveri and her team, they anticipate a Q1 2023 opening.
